Historic History



The historic background of Russian math is deeply intertwined with the nation's instructional and cultural developments. The origins of Russian mathematical prowess can be mapped back to the 18th century, when Peter the Great's reforms focused on updating Russia consisted of the facility of the Academy of Sciences in 1724. russian math. This organization played an essential duty in cultivating mathematical study and education and learning, attracting notable mathematicians such as Leonhard Euler


The 19th century saw even more innovations, with Nikolai Lobachevsky's groundbreaking work in non-Euclidean geometry and Sofia Kovalevskaya's payments to evaluation and partial differential formulas. These success not only strengthened Russia's credibility in the global mathematical community however likewise laid the foundation for a robust educational structure.


In the 20th century, throughout the Soviet era, math education and learning was heavily highlighted, with specialized institutions and extensive training programs created to recognize and support young skill - russian math. The facility of organizations like Moscow State College and the Steklov Institute of Math cemented Russia's standing as a mathematical powerhouse. The heritage of these historic developments remains to influence modern Russian maths, identified by a strong tradition of research study and a commitment to high educational standards
